Founder and CEO of Lunar Outpost Inc, Mr. Cyrus has led his company to historic accomplishments in the field of space resources, advanced spacecraft, and robotics, including the first ever sale of lunar resources to NASA and assisting with the production of oxygen on Mars. As a technical leader, he led development of the industry-leading MAPP rover, a Mobile Autonomous Prospecting Platform that became the first American robotic rover on the Moon in March 2025 and will be utilized on numerous upcoming lunar surface mobility missions. Currently, Mr. Cyrus is leading his company and a world-class team including General Motors, Leidos, MDA Space, and Goodyear to develop a human-rated rover for NASA’s Artemis campaign. Mr. Cyrus holds M.S. Degrees in Electrical Engineering and Space Resources from Colorado School of Mines, and a B.S. Degree in Electrical and Computer Engineering from the University of Colorado at Boulder.
